- Significantly Greater Metal Mass and Grip for Optimum Current Delivery: Includes the receptacles’ retention blades, as well as the critical ground, wire, and spade lug connections. No other AC outlet can match the AudioQuest NRG Edison’s ability to provide low impedance for optimum current delivery.
- Hanging-Silver Plated Surfaces and High-Tension Spring Action: AudioQuest’s NRG Edison outlets feature silver-plated surfaces and high-tension spring action. These elements exert great force on the plug, ensuring a high-pressure connection and the lowest distortion of any plated or clad material. Signal-masking radio-frequency noise is efficiently transferred toward the utility’s transformer and Earth ground — away from sensitive audio/video components.
- Beryllium-Copper Base Metal: Provides superior spring tension and long-lasting, low-impedance AC power connections. Typical materials such as brass, or even high-purity copper aided by spring and wedge devices, simply cannot equal the unparalleled retention strength of the high-mass beryllium-copper found in AudioQuest’s NRG Edison outlets.
- Superior Radio-Frequency Noise-Dissipation: While other AC outlets may use plated materials inside the outlet, the critical ground-noise dissipation is left to inferior distortion-causing steel, chrome, and nickel. AudioQuest’s NRG Edison outlets use high-conductivity silver over beryllium-copper contacts for superior radio-frequency noise-dissipation.
